Free Username Generator

Generate unique, creative usernames instantly with our AI-powered username generator. Perfect for Twitter, Instagram, TikTok, LinkedIn, and more.

Table of Contents

  1. Username Generator Tool
  2. Why Your Username Matters
  3. How It Works
  4. Generation Styles
  5. Platform Optimization
  6. Best Practices
  7. Tips for Choosing a Username
  8. Platform-Specific Generators
  9. Related Tools
  10. Frequently Asked Questions

Why Your Username Matters

Your username is your digital identity. It's how people find, remember, and recognize you across social media platforms. A great username can make the difference between being discovered and being forgotten.

First Impressions Count: Your username is often the first thing people see when they encounter your profile. A professional, memorable username creates a positive first impression and increases the likelihood that people will follow or engage with your content.

Brand Consistency: Using the same username across multiple platforms helps build brand recognition and makes it easier for your audience to find you. Consistent usernames strengthen your online presence and professional credibility.

Searchability and SEO: A unique, keyword-rich username improves your discoverability in platform searches and search engines. When people search for topics related to your niche, a relevant username can help your profile appear in search results.

Trust and Credibility: Professional usernames establish trust with your audience. Avoid usernames with random numbers or excessive special characters, as they can appear spammy or unprofessional. A clean, thoughtful username signals that you're serious about your online presence.

How the Username Generator Works

Our username generator uses advanced AI technology combined with smart pattern-based algorithms to create unique, memorable usernames tailored to your needs. Here's how it works:

  1. Enter Your Keyword: Start by entering a word or phrase that represents you, your brand, or your interests. This could be your name, hobby, profession, or any descriptive term.
  2. Choose Generation Style: Select from 6 different styles including Creative (AI), Random, Professional, Gaming, Aesthetic, or Minimalist. Each style creates usernames optimized for different purposes.
  3. Customize Settings: Set your preferred username length (3-30 characters), choose allowed characters (uppercase, lowercase, numbers, special characters), and optionally select a target platform.
  4. Generate Usernames: Click generate to create 15 unique username suggestions instantly. Our AI analyzes your inputs and generates creative, relevant usernames that match your criteria.
  5. Review and Select: Browse through suggestions, mark favorites with the star icon, copy usernames instantly, and check availability on your chosen platforms.

AI-Powered Generation: When using the Creative style, our tool leverages GPT-4o-mini to generate highly unique usernames with creative wordplay, unexpected combinations, and contextual relevance. The AI understands nuances and creates memorable usernames that stand out.

Pattern-Based Generation: Other styles use smart pattern-based algorithms that combine your keyword with carefully curated prefixes, suffixes, separators, and modifiers to create diverse, professional usernames quickly.

Generation Styles Explained

โœจ Creative (AI-Powered)

Our most advanced option uses GPT-4o-mini to generate highly creative, unique usernames with interesting wordplay and unexpected combinations. Perfect for content creators, influencers, and anyone wanting a truly unique identity. Generates usernames like "TechWhisperer," "PixelDreamer," or "CodeNinja."

๐ŸŽฒ Random

Generates secure, random-looking usernames with strong character combinations. Ideal for privacy-focused users or when you need a generic username without personal associations. Creates usernames like "falcon_x7k," "echo_9wave," or "pixel_forge."

๐Ÿ’ผ Professional

Creates business-appropriate, trustworthy usernames suitable for LinkedIn, professional Twitter accounts, or corporate platforms. Focuses on clean, professional combinations that inspire trust. Examples: "tech_consultant," "marketing_pro," "design_expert."

๐ŸŽฎ Gaming

Generates gaming-focused usernames with competitive, edgy vibes. Includes gaming terminology, action words, and elements that appeal to gamers and streamers. Perfect for Twitch, Discord, or YouTube Gaming. Creates names like "ShadowStriker," "NightRaider," or "ProGamer."

๐ŸŒธ Aesthetic

Creates visually pleasing, artistic usernames with trendy, aesthetic vibes. Uses soft words, visual elements, and combinations that create artistic appeal. Ideal for Instagram, Pinterest, or TikTok. Examples: "moon.vibes," "soft.aesthetic," "dreamy.pixels."

โšช Minimalist

Focuses on short, clean usernames that are simple and easy to recall. Emphasizes brevity, clarity, and easy memorability. Best for users who want straightforward, no-nonsense usernames. Generates names like "tech," "dev," "pro," with minimal modifiers.

Platform-Specific Optimization

Each social media platform has unique username requirements and restrictions. Our generator automatically optimizes usernames for your chosen platform by following their specific rules:

twitter logoTwitter (X)

  • 4-15 characters
  • Letters, numbers, underscores only
  • Cannot be all numbers
  • Case insensitive

instagram logoInstagram

  • 1-30 characters
  • Letters, numbers, periods, underscores
  • No special characters at start/end
  • Case insensitive

tiktok logoTikTok

  • 2-24 characters
  • Letters, numbers, underscores, periods
  • Must start/end with letter or number
  • Case insensitive

linkedin logoLinkedIn

  • 3-100 characters
  • Letters, numbers only
  • No special characters
  • Typically uses real names

๐ŸŽฎTwitch

  • 4-25 characters
  • Letters, numbers, underscores
  • Cannot start with underscore
  • Case insensitive

youtube logoYouTube

  • 3-30 characters
  • Letters, numbers, underscores, hyphens
  • Must be unique globally
  • Case insensitive

๐Ÿ’ปGitHub

  • 1-39 characters
  • Letters, numbers, hyphens
  • Cannot start/end with hyphen
  • Case insensitive

threads logoThreads

  • 1-30 characters
  • Same rules as Instagram
  • Linked to Instagram account
  • Case insensitive

Username Best Practices

  • โœ“
    Keep it Short and Memorable: Aim for 6-15 characters. Shorter usernames are easier to remember, type, and share. They also look cleaner in bios and mentions.
  • โœ“
    Make it Easy to Spell: Avoid complicated spellings, unusual characters, or numbers that could be confused with letters. Your username should be easy to say and spell verbally.
  • โœ“
    Stay Consistent Across Platforms: Use the same username on all social media platforms for brand consistency. This makes it easier for your audience to find and follow you.
  • โœ“
    Reflect Your Brand or Niche: Choose a username that hints at your content, expertise, or personality. This helps attract your target audience and sets clear expectations.
  • โœ“
    Avoid Numbers and Special Characters: Unless meaningful to your brand, avoid random numbers (like birth years) and excessive special characters. They make usernames harder to remember and appear less professional.
  • โœ“
    Check Availability Early: Before committing to a username, check its availability across all platforms you plan to use. Secure the username even on platforms you might use in the future.
  • โœ“
    Think Long-Term: Choose a username you won't outgrow. Avoid trendy slang or references that might become dated. Consider how it will represent you in 5-10 years.
  • โœ“
    Make it Searchable: Include relevant keywords related to your niche or industry. This improves discoverability in platform searches and search engines.

Tips for Choosing the Perfect Username

๐ŸŽฏ For Personal Brands

Use your real name or a variation (firstname_lastname, firstlast, firstname.pro). This builds trust and makes you easily identifiable for networking and professional opportunities.

๐ŸŽจ For Content Creators

Choose creative, memorable usernames that reflect your content niche. Use keywords related to your content type (tech, beauty, gaming, cooking) combined with creative modifiers. Example: "TechTalks," "BeautyBloom," "GamingGuru."

๐Ÿข For Businesses

Use your brand name consistently across all platforms. If your brand name is taken, add location, industry, or service type (BrandNameHQ, BrandName_Official, BrandNameTech). Keep it professional and aligned with your domain name.

๐ŸŽฎ For Gamers

Create edgy, memorable gaming handles with action words, power terms, or gaming references. Consider your gaming personality: competitive, strategic, or casual. Examples: "ShadowStrike," "NightHawk," "ProPlayer."

๐Ÿ”’ For Privacy-Conscious Users

Use the Random generation style to create secure, non-identifiable usernames. Avoid personal information, birthdates, or location references. Focus on anonymity while maintaining memorability.

Platform-Specific Username Generators

Need a username optimized for a specific platform? Check out our dedicated generators with platform-specific rules, examples, and best practices:

Frequently Asked Questions

How does the username generator work?
Our username generator uses AI technology to create unique, memorable usernames based on your keyword input. You can choose from multiple generation styles (Creative, Professional, Gaming, Aesthetic, Minimalist) and customize the length, allowed characters, and platform-specific requirements. The tool generates 15+ username suggestions instantly.
Is the username generator free to use?
Yes, our username generator is completely free to use. You can generate unlimited usernames without any registration, subscription, or hidden fees. All features including AI generation, platform optimization, and availability checking are available at no cost.
Which platforms are supported?
Our username generator supports 12+ major platforms including Twitter (X), Instagram, TikTok, LinkedIn, Twitch, YouTube, GitHub, Threads, Pinterest, Reddit, Discord, and Snapchat. Each platform has specific rules and character limits that the tool automatically follows.
Can I check if a username is available?
Yes, our tool provides real-time availability checking for generated usernames. When you generate usernames, the tool will indicate which ones are likely available on your selected platform. You can also manually check availability by visiting the platform's signup page.
What makes a good username?
A good username is memorable, unique, easy to spell and pronounce, reflects your brand or personality, and is consistent across platforms. It should be short (under 15 characters), avoid numbers and special characters unless necessary, and be relevant to your content or niche.
How many usernames can I generate?
You can generate unlimited usernames with our tool. Each generation produces 15 unique username suggestions, and you can generate as many times as you want by adjusting your keywords, style preferences, or other settings. There are no limits or quotas.
Can I use the same username across all platforms?
While it's recommended to use the same username across platforms for brand consistency, availability may vary. Our tool helps you find usernames that work across multiple platforms by respecting each platform's specific rules and character limits. We recommend checking availability on all platforms before committing to a username.
What are the different generation styles?
Our tool offers 6 generation styles: Creative (AI-powered with unique wordplay), Random (secure random combinations), Professional (business-appropriate), Gaming (competitive and edgy), Aesthetic (artistic and trendy), and Minimalist (short and clean). Each style creates usernames optimized for different purposes and audiences.
Can I customize username length and characters?
Yes, you can fully customize your username preferences including minimum and maximum length (3-30 characters), and allowed character types (uppercase, lowercase, numbers, underscores, hyphens, periods). The tool will generate usernames that match your exact specifications.
What if my desired username is taken?
If your desired username is taken, our generator can help you find alternatives by adding numbers, underscores, or related words. You can also try different generation styles, adjust the keyword, or explore variations. The tool generates 15 suggestions per session to give you plenty of options.
Should I include numbers in my username?
Generally, it's best to avoid random numbers in your username as they make it harder to remember and less professional. However, meaningful numbers (like birth year, lucky number, or brand-relevant digits) can work. Our tool allows you to enable or disable numbers based on your preference.
How do I choose between multiple username options?
Consider these factors: memorability (is it easy to remember?), pronunciation (can people spell it after hearing it?), availability (is it available on all platforms?), relevance (does it match your brand/content?), and length (shorter is usually better). Use our favorite feature to mark promising options and compare them.
Can I generate usernames for gaming?
Yes, we have a dedicated Gaming generation style that creates usernames with competitive, edgy vibes. These usernames include gaming terminology, action words, and elements that appeal to gamers and streamers. You can also optimize for gaming platforms like Twitch, Discord, and YouTube Gaming.
Are the generated usernames unique?
Yes, our AI-powered generator creates unique, non-generic usernames by avoiding common patterns and repetitive combinations. Each generation session produces different results, and the Creative style uses advanced AI to ensure originality and memorability. However, always check platform availability before using a username.
What's the difference between AI and pattern-based generation?
AI generation (Creative style) uses GPT-4o-mini to create highly unique, contextual usernames with creative wordplay and unexpected combinations. Pattern-based generation (other styles) uses algorithmic patterns to combine your keyword with prefixes, suffixes, and separators. AI generation typically produces more creative and memorable results.
Can I save my favorite usernames?
Yes, you can mark usernames as favorites by clicking the star icon next to each suggestion. This helps you compare and save promising options. You can also use the 'Copy All' feature to copy all generated usernames to your clipboard for later reference.
How long should my username be?
Ideal username length is 6-15 characters. Shorter usernames (6-10 characters) are easier to remember and type, while longer ones (11-15 characters) allow for more creativity. Avoid very short (under 4) or very long (over 20) usernames as they're either too generic or too complex.
Can I use special characters in usernames?
Most platforms only allow underscores (_), hyphens (-), and periods (.) as special characters. Each platform has different rules: Twitter allows only underscores, Instagram allows periods and underscores, while GitHub allows hyphens. Our tool automatically follows platform-specific rules when you select a target platform.
Should my username match my real name?
It depends on your goals. For professional networking (LinkedIn), using your real name or variations is recommended. For content creation or entertainment, creative usernames work better. Consider your audience, industry, and privacy preferences when deciding between real name and creative username.
How often can I change my username?
Most platforms allow username changes, but with limitations. Twitter allows unlimited changes, Instagram allows 2 changes within 14 days, TikTok allows changes every 30 days, and LinkedIn rarely allows changes. Choose your username carefully as frequent changes can confuse your audience and harm your brand consistency.
What are username best practices for businesses?
For businesses: use your brand name consistently, keep it short and professional, avoid numbers and special characters, make it easy to spell and remember, secure the username on all major platforms even if not using them yet, and ensure it's similar to your domain name for brand cohesion.
Can I use emojis in usernames?
Most platforms do not allow emojis in usernames. However, you can use emojis in your display name on platforms like Twitter, Instagram, and TikTok. Usernames are typically limited to alphanumeric characters and specific special characters like underscores, hyphens, and periods.
How do I optimize my username for SEO?
For SEO optimization: include relevant keywords related to your niche, use your brand name consistently, keep it short and memorable, make it easy to spell, ensure it's the same across platforms, and consider including your location or industry if relevant. A consistent, keyword-rich username helps people find you across the web.
What makes this username generator better than others?
Our username generator stands out with AI-powered generation for truly unique results, support for 12+ platforms with specific rules, 6 different generation styles, real-time availability checking, advanced customization options, no registration required, completely free unlimited usage, and instant copy functionality. It's the most comprehensive free username generator available.

Ready to Automate Your Content Distribution?

Join thousands of creators who save hours every week with PostOnce's crossposting automation.